December 24 Devotion

It’s Christmas Eve. Tomorrow we celebrate the birth of our Lord and Savior. Even those that do not believe celebrate. That’s how powerful our God is. But as we celebrate, let’s remember how blessed we are that “God is with us” through the Holy Spirit. That means he is with us all day. Every day. All year.

When Jesus left the earth, he told the disciples that they would then receive the gift and power of the Holy Spirit. What an amazing gift. And what is more amazing is that we all can have this gift. We can all have Jesus in us. Last time I checked, the word “all” quite literally means all. So that means every single one of us has the ability to know Jesus. Every single one of us has the ability to take him into our hearts. Every single one of us has the ability to believe in him. And believing is the key to eternity with him. Awesome! The power of the Holy Spirit gives us access to him all the time. No matter where we are. That’s incredible and amazing.

Let’s finish this devotion by quoting something I read: “This Christmas, allow the power of the gifts God set in motion long ago to resonate in your heart. Whether you’re celebrating over gifts and dinner with loved ones or if you find yourself in a place of mourning, know that Immanuel has come for you. He didn’t just come to occupy a manger, a cross, or a tomb—He came to live in your heart through the everlasting power of His Holy Spirit. The gift of Christmas was always meant for you, and He is with you always!” I pray if you do not know Jesus, I pray that you believe in him. I pray if you do know Jesus, you take the time to tell others who he is. I love you all. I pray you have a blessed holiday.
